Skip to content

cbischoff/CosmoMC

 
 

Repository files navigation

CosmoMC

CosmoMC

Fortran 2008 parallelized MCMC sampler (general and cosmology)

Homepage

http://cosmologist.info/cosmomc/

Description and installation

For full details see the ReadMe.

Algorithm details

See the latest paper.

GetDist

CosmoMC includes the GetDist python sample analysis and plotting package, which is also available separately.

Branches

The master branch contains latest changes to the main release version.

image

The devel branch is a development version, using CAMB devel branch which integrates CAMB and CAMB sources (though CAMB sources functions are not available via CosmoMC yet). Includes run-time changing of dark energy model between fluid and PPF modes (easily extended). Shared general function now taken from the forutils library.

image

Both branches now have a travis unit test to check they work with the Planck 2015 data. The test does a test install of forutils, CosmoMC and the Planck likelihood code and checks the likelihood is as expected. See tests/run_tests.sh for the setup and test code. There are small changes in the absolute likelihood value between branches due to small changes in the CAMB version (e.g. implied optical depth changes very slightly due to changes in time sampling).


About

MCMC parameter sampling code

Resources

Stars

Watchers

Forks

Packages

No packages published

Languages

  • HTML 30.6%
  • Jupyter Notebook 26.1%
  • Fortran 25.8%
  • Python 16.0%
  • TeX 1.1%
  • Makefile 0.2%
  • Other 0.2%